Grasping Your Vasectomy Procedure: What to Foresee
The vasectomy itself is typically a relatively brief outpatient process, often performed in a clinic's office or surgical facility. Most commonly, it’s done using a "no-scalpel" technique, involving a small puncture to access the vasa deferentia. Topical anesthesia is usually given, so you're awake but feel minimal unpleasantness. A cut may or may not be necessary, and the vasa deferentia are then blocked, typically by cauterizing them or inserting clips. The entire process usually takes around 30 minutes. Following the process, you'll need a period of rest, which typically requires avoiding strenuous effort and following your specific guidelines. Some minor discoloration and discomfort are normal, and pain medication can often help reduce any discomfort.
